As New York City buyers continue to seek more space, privacy, and long-term value, Englewood Cliffs, NJ has emerged as one of the most desirable residential communities just outside Manhattan. 

Located in Bergen County and perched above the Hudson River, Englewood Cliffs offers a refined suburban lifestyle with seamless access to New York City.

Below, we explore why Englewood Cliffs, NJ real estate continues to attract discerning buyers from NYC.

Close Proximity to Manhattan Without the Density

One of the strongest draws of Englewood Cliffs is its immediate proximity to New York City. Situated just minutes from the George Washington Bridge, residents can access Upper Manhattan quickly by car or public transportation.

According to the Port Authority of New York & New Jersey, the George Washington Bridge is one of the most heavily traveled commuter crossings in the country, making Englewood Cliffs an ideal location for professionals who work in Manhattan.

 

For those who prefer public transportation, NJ Transit bus routes provide direct service into Manhattan, offering a reliable alternative to driving.

This combination places Englewood Cliffs among the most sought-after commuter towns near New York City.

More Space, Privacy, and Architectural Distinction

Unlike dense urban neighborhoods, Englewood Cliffs is known for larger lots, custom homes, and low-density zoning. Many properties feature private driveways, expansive yards, and architectural designs that range from mid-century modern to newly built luxury estates.

Buyers relocating from NYC often view Englewood Cliffs as a significant lifestyle upgrade—offering both physical space and a sense of privacy that is difficult to achieve in the city.

Access to Nature and the Palisades

Englewood Cliffs sits atop the Hudson River Palisades, offering residents access to one of the most scenic natural landscapes in the region.

The Palisades Interstate Park provides miles of hiking trails, river views, and preserved green space—an amenity that is rare for a town located so close to Manhattan.

 

For New Yorkers accustomed to crowded parks, the Palisades offer a quieter, more immersive outdoor experience just minutes from home.

A Residential Community With Prestige and Stability

Englewood Cliffs is a primarily residential borough, which contributes to its quiet, private atmosphere. According to the official Englewood Cliffs borough website, the town has maintained strict zoning and planning standards that preserve its character and long-term desirability.

As part of Bergen County, Englewood Cliffs benefits from strong municipal services, infrastructure, and regional planning—factors that contribute to consistent property values.

Real Estate Trends Supporting the Move From NYC to NJ

National housing data continues to show strong interest in suburban markets close to major cities. According to research from the National Association of Realtors, buyers prioritize space, quality of life, and long-term investment stability when moving out of urban cores.

Additionally, commuting data from the U.S. Census Bureau confirms that a significant percentage of New Jersey residents travel into New York City for work—reinforcing the appeal of towns like Englewood Cliffs for NYC-based professionals.
